What Are Model Rockets?

Model rockets are scaled-down versions of real rockets, designed to mimic the look and feel of their larger counterparts. They're a fun and educational way to learn about aerospace engineering, physics, and mathematics, while also fostering creativity and problem-solving skills.

The Science Behind Model Rockets

Model rockets are more than just toys – they're a hands-on way to learn about the principles of aerodynamics, propulsion, and gravity. By building and launching your own model rockets, you can gain a deeper understanding of the scientific concepts that govern flight.

  • Aerodynamics: Learn about the forces that affect flight, including lift, drag, and thrust.
  • Propulsion: Discover the different types of rocket motors and how they work.
  • Gravity: Understand how gravity affects the trajectory of your model rocket.

Model Rocket Safety

Safety is our top priority at Michaels Model Rockets. Here are some essential safety tips to keep in mind when building and launching your model rockets:

  • Always follow the instructions: Read and follow the manufacturer's instructions carefully to ensure safe and successful assembly and launch.
  • Wear safety gear: Wear protective eyewear, a helmet, and gloves when launching your model rocket.
  • Choose a safe launch site: Select a launch site that is clear of obstacles and people, and has a safe recovery area.
  • Never launch near airports or populated areas: Always launch your model rocket in a safe and remote location.

By following these safety tips, you can enjoy the thrill of model rocketry while minimizing the risk of accidents.

2. How high can model rockets fly?

The height that a model rocket can fly depends on the type of motor and the design of the rocket. Some model rockets can reach heights of over 1,000 feet, while others may only reach a few hundred feet.

3. Are model rockets safe?

Yes, model rockets are safe when used properly and with caution. Always follow the manufacturer's instructions and take necessary safety precautions when launching your model rocket.

4. Can I build my own model rocket from scratch?

Yes, you can build your own model rocket from scratch using raw materials and components. However, this requires advanced skills and knowledge of rocketry and engineering.
